I was getting strange changes in my Final SFM which nothing I did would get rid of. I finally found in the Adjlists folder a file named Book-My_config.changes.txt. This is not the regular changes.txt which is in the parent directory and is editable through the PTXPrint interface. I am pretty certain I didn't create this bogus changes.txt, but have no idea where it came from. It contained the following:
at 2CO 0:1 '\\ip(\s)' > '\\ip^104\1'
at 2CO 0:1 '\\ip(\s)' > '\\ip^104\1'
at 2CO 1:5 '\\p(\s)' > '\\p^99\1'
at 2CO 1:6 '\\p(\s)' > '\\p^99\1'
at 2CO 10:0 '\\ip(\s)' > '\\ip^98\1'
 Where did this come from? Why was it created? It gave me fits for several hours, but everything works fine now that I deleted it.

Files like these are NEW and have been created as a result of you using the right-click menu option to Stretch / Shrink the text. So that's why they are there in the Adjlists folder.

However, having said this, we are currently working on a new USFM text parser which will allow these kinds of adjustments to be controlled directly and more precisely (rather than through the presence/absence of such files which rely on multiple RegEx commands being run). So consider them as a temporary as they will soon disappear completely from PTXprint.
